Copper cable thieves in South Africa are using dangerous tactics, including venturing into tunnels under Johannesburg’s roads, posing a fire risk. Professor Vally Padayachee suggests harnessing new technologies to combat the R2-billion-per-year crime. Authorities struggle to crack down on these sophisticated thieves.
